What is a course developer instructor?

Course Developer Instructors are professionals who design, develop, and often teach educational courses for schools, universities, or online learning platforms. They create course content, structure learning activities, and assess educational materials to ensure they meet learning objectives. Course Developer Instructors collaborate with subject matter experts and use instructional design principles to make engaging, effective courses. Their work often involves using educational technology and staying updated with the latest teaching methodologies.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a course developer instructor?

To thrive as a Course Developer Instructor, you need expertise in instructional design, curriculum development, and subject matter knowledge, often supported by a degree in education or a relevant field. Familiarity with learning management systems (LMS), authoring tools like Articulate Storyline or Adobe Captivate, and e-learning standards such as SCORM is typically required. Strong communication, creativity, and adaptability are essential soft skills for engaging diverse learners and responding to feedback. These competencies ensure the creation of effective, accessible, and engaging learning experiences that meet educational objectives.

What are some typical challenges faced by course developer instructors when creating online learning materials?

Course Developer Instructors often face challenges such as ensuring that content is both engaging and accessible to diverse learners, aligning materials with learning objectives and standards, and keeping up with evolving educational technologies. Balancing the need for interactivity with technical constraints and varying student needs can also be demanding. Collaboration with subject matter experts, instructional designers, and technical teams is crucial to overcome these challenges and deliver high-quality educational experiences.

Job description

100% Instructional Duties for assigned course(s):
  • As an EECS instructor, primary duties and responsibilities will include:
    • Prepare and present course lectures  
    • Develop course materials
    • Develop and manage syllabi
    • Create lectures and assignments
    • Grade student work
    • Advise students and hold office hours. 
  • All instructors are expected to collaborate with colleagues, be current in field of instruction, and are required to adhere to EECS, School of Engineering, and University policies and procedures.
,The Department of Electrical Engineering and Computer Science (EECS) in the University of Kansas School of Engineering is currently hiring for an instructor to teach a course at the undergraduate level in the area of power systems engineering. Instructor is an instructional, adjunct faculty position that is not eligible for tenure or promotion in rank. This is a term appointment for the Spring 2027 semester. Renewal will be based upon unit needs and funding as well as performance that meets expectations, not to exceed two continuous semesters.
This position is subject to a collective bargaining agreement between The University of Kansas and United Academics, United Academics of KU, AAUP, or AFT.  UAKU is the exclusive representative. As the State of Kansas is a right to work state, you have the right to be a member or not be a member of a union without fear of personal or professional repercussions.
The successful candidate must be eligible to work in the U.S. prior to the start date of the position.
